The Czech Republic U18 Women’s national team opened their FIBA U18 Women’s European Championship Division A campaign with a hard-fought 73-66 victory over Croatia U18 Women on August 9, 2026. In a contest that swung back and forth through three quarters, the Czech side used a decisive fourth-quarter surge to pull away and secure a valuable win in the group stage.
Match Summary
From the opening tip, both teams showed why they belong in Europe’s top youth division. Croatia matched the Czech Republic’s intensity early, trading baskets and putting pressure on the ball. The first half remained tight, with neither side able to establish a lead larger than six points. Czech Republic leaned on their transition offense and disciplined rebounding, while Croatia answered with sharp outside shooting and aggressive drives to the rim.
As the game entered the final quarter, the score was still very much in the balance. But the Czech Republic found another gear down the stretch, tightening their defense and converting key possessions on the offensive end. A late run of unanswered points gave them breathing room, and they closed out the game from the free-throw line to seal the 73-66 result.
Key Moments
- Third-quarter response: After Croatia briefly took the lead midway through the third period, the Czech Republic responded with a 7-0 run to regain control and set the tone for the final frame.
- Decisive fourth-quarter defense: Czech Republic limited Croatia to just 12 points in the final ten minutes, forcing tough shots and protecting the paint.
- Clutch free throws: With under two minutes remaining, the Czech Republic converted several free throws to keep the game out of reach.

Tactical Story
Croatia’s defensive scheme focused on switching screens and forcing the Czech Republic into isolation plays. For long stretches, that approach worked, especially in the second quarter when Croatia’s pressure forced several turnovers. However, Czech Republic adjusted in the second half by running more high-ball-screen actions and attacking the basket before Croatia could set their defense. That shift opened up driving lanes and created higher-percentage looks at the rim.
On the other side, Croatia struggled to find easy offense in the half court. Their three-pointers kept them competitive early, but as the game wore on, the long-range shots stopped falling. The Czech Republic's ability to rebound defensively and push the pace proved to be the difference in the final period.
